1. 程式人生 > >面對大公司和小公司,應屆畢業生如何選擇

面對大公司和小公司,應屆畢業生如何選擇

大學畢業擇業的時候,除了工作的行業(通訊,網際網路),職位(研發,銷售),工作地點職位,公司規模(大公司,小公司)也是一個比較糾結的問題。

我畢業後在一家大公司工作一年,然後到一家小公司工作。這篇文章主要根據我自身的經驗,談一下大公司和小公司的一些不同的地方,希望對即將總出校門的畢業生有所幫助。

本文所指的大公司是指規模在500人以上的公司,小公司是指規模在100人以下的公司。


1、企業文化。

大公司的企業文化在經歷了很長一段時間的發展後,一般都比較成熟。企業文化更多的時候是潛在的影響每一個員工,在這種影響下,員工會自發的做到:有開發任務,一定按時完成,即便是加班加點也在所不辭;對自己做的東西以最高的質量標準來要求,不允許出現BUG。

相對來說,小公司的企業文化一般處於一個混沌期或成長期,而且受人員流動影響比較大。不過這可能也是一個優點。如果你去一家大公司,你想改變它的企業文化,那基本是不可能的;但是小公司就不一樣了,只要你努力發揮你的影響力,改變企業文化也是可能的。

你就像一碗水,大公司就像大海,一碗水倒進大海里,不會對他造成任何影響;小公司就像一桶水,你倒進去後,或多或少都會產生一些震動。

2、流程。

大公司一般都會進行CMM流程認證,研發流程定義比較嚴格,質量控制做的也比較好。在大公司工作,確實能夠在研發流程方面學到很多的東西。相對於小公司來說,大公司研發過程中起主導作用是流程,這樣也可以保證大部分專案的研發質量。

小公司的流程一般情況下沒有嚴格的定義,更多的時候是怎麼舒服怎麼來,反正只要按時完成任務即可。而且,更多的時候,人的因素對專案的質量往往有著決定性的影響。但它也有它的優勢:1、靈活,流程變革的阻力較小,這樣它可以比較容易的嘗試一些比較先進的思想;2、給開發人員提供了更大的舞臺,只要你足夠的積極主動,做事方法合適,你就有重新塑造整個流程的機會。這個機會是非常鍛鍊人的。

3、影響力。

大公司一般分工比較明確,員工影響力的發揮限制在他職位職責的框架之下,每個人都盡職盡責。

小公司雖然也有職位,但一般沒有十分明確的分工,這樣就給員工提供了一個更寬廣的舞臺,只要你有足夠的能力,就會給你足夠的空間,你可以最大範圍的發揮你的影響力。但是這樣也有一定的風險,可能會因為某人的問題影響專案的進展。

4、管理。

大公司在管理制度,組織結構,激勵機制,管理理念上比較完善,在大公司工作會學到管理的方面的知識。

小公司的優勢在於,它能夠給你提供更多的管理實踐的機會。像我們公司,如果一個人比較積極主動,綜合能力比較高的話,工作2到3年就有機會管理一個研發團隊。

5、技術的廣度和深度。

大公司模組劃分和分工都比較細,一個人只能接觸自己所涉及到的一下塊(在剛工作的三年內),其他更廣更深的方面基本不會涉及。

小公司在這一點上比較有優勢,一個人往往需要同時瞭解很多東西,比如資料庫,演算法,資料結構,作業系統等。

同時,在大公司一個人一般負責一個模組開發,很少有機會從頭開始構建一個應用程式。在小公司,一般會有機會從頭開始構建一個應用程式,這個過程會涉及到很多方面的知識。而且,如果在開發中遇到技術,一般需要要自己解決,這個過程也非常的鍛鍊人。在大公司,考慮到專案的進度,遇到技術難題一般會有更資深的人來解決。

6、程式設計實踐。

前面提到大公司流程比較嚴格,這樣會導致他們會有很多的開發精力都花費在流程的執行上,而只花一小部分精力來程式設計。在程式設計實踐上會不如小公司。

同時,新員工進入大公司後,剛開始一般要維護產品(程式碼已經寫好了,有了BUG把它解決掉),這樣程式設計的經驗就更少了。

在小公司,程式設計的機會是非常多的,而且它的流程要求不嚴格,軟體開分的大部分精力都在程式設計。

7、培訓。

大公司的培訓機制比較健全,包括入職培訓,以及工作過程中的培訓,員工會提高很快。同時,大公司一般都會有比較完善的只是共享機制。

小公司的技能提升一般情況下來自程式設計實踐,自學以及內部溝通,培訓機制一般都不健全。

8、職業生涯發展。

小公司在職業生涯的發展上往往存在著瓶頸。比如,剛進入小公司,員工在技術和職位上都有非常大的上升空間。但是在工作了4~5年之後,員工無論是在技術上,還是職位和薪酬上,上升的空間變得會非常小,除非公司發展非常好,能夠從小公司成長為中型公司或大型公司。這個時候,員工往往會選擇離職來獲取更大的發展,而公司也會選擇補充應屆畢業生以降低成本。

大公司則不存在這個問題,只要不離職,一直都有上升的空間。

9、平臺支援。

大公司的平臺支撐系統比較完善,員工可以專心的完成自己的工作,不會受到瑣碎的事情的打擾。

在小公司,這種支援力度比較小,很多事情可能要自己去做。

10、待遇福利。

這個可能是大家比較關心的問題。

大公司的福利一般情況下比較好,起薪比較高,但是漲的比較慢。

小公司福利一般,起薪相對較低,但是增長的相對較快,特別是能力比較強的,增長會非常快。我招聘的時候經常會遇到這種情況,在某些外企,如果一畢業就進去起薪比較高,但是幾年下來漲幅很小;如果畢業後在其他公司工作,後來再跳到外企,薪水會比前者要高,但是也很少再漲。

至於中型公司,則可能同時具備大公司和小公司的某些特點。

大學畢業選擇大公司還是小公司,還要根據你的實際情況來取捨。

不過在相同條件下,大家一般會傾向選擇大公司,就像我剛畢業的時候一樣。我現在還記得我剛畢業,面試時面試官給我說的話,他建議我找個小公司,他說:

“一個人能夠做好一個千斤頂,但不一定能夠做好一個螺絲釘。”

最終我沒有接受他的建議。沒想到後來我用一年的時間,來證明他說的那句話是正確的。

最後再多說一句,上面說的都是外部因素(環境),在一個人成長的過程中,內在因素(態度,努力)往往會起更大的作用

相關推薦

面對公司公司應屆畢業生如何選擇

大學畢業擇業的時候,除了工作的行業(通訊,網際網路),職位(研發,銷售),工作地點職位,公司規模(大公司,小公司)也是一個比較糾結的問題。 我畢業後在一家大公司工作一年,然後到一家小公司工作。這篇文章主要根據我自身的經驗,談一下大公司和小公司的一些不同的地方,希望對即將總出

公司公司的web前端崗位工作內容有哪些不同?

開發工程師 技術培訓 網頁設計師 架構師 網頁制作 web前端崗位可以做哪些工作?泛泛來說,會有這麽些崗位:網頁制作、網頁制作工程師、前端制作工程師、網站重構工程師、前端開發工程師、資深前端開發工程師、前端架構師。當然,對於不同規模的公司,web前端崗位的設定也是有區別的,下面就來給大家介

關於公司公司選擇

轉載:http://bbs.fudan.edu.cn/bbs/con?new=1&bid=449&f=3085059038 在復旦BBS上看到的一篇帖子,不錯,給自己的一個提醒吧。 原作:(回帖在下面) 又到畢業季,寫一點自己工作了六年的體會。 一直

公司公司的程式設計師差別在哪?

對於一名程式設計師來說,在大公司和小公司的工作體驗差別還是挺大的,比如: 關於大小公司的劃分,在此我們暫且把BAT這類公司理解為大公司,把大部分創業型的公司理解為小公司。大公司的標籤多為規範可循的工作流程、充足的人才、穩定的福利待遇、清晰的發展規劃等,而小公司的標籤則是

自述:為什麼一部分公司還在採用過時的技術作為技術人而言該去公司還是公司

背景 本文出自一朋友給我的提問,於是博主嘔心瀝血給他花式洗腦了幾個小時。忽然發現,應該還有許多朋友有同樣的疑問。所以整理成文。 許多剛畢業的程式設計師朋友,都有一個執念,想要進那種規模大一點的公司、上市的、業內有名的最好。 為什麼大家都想去大公司? 因為很多人覺得,公司大

剛畢業的大學生公司還是公司

找完工作已經有一段時間了,自己的選擇不能拿出來說事,但是這個問題一直困擾著我? …… 跟我一起找工作的同學,去百度和騰訊的人基本沒有,去微軟有兩個人,畢竟在中國不像其他外企只設個辦事處類似的工作間;一

畢業去公司還是公司工作?如何看待網友的觀點你的選擇

 對於剛畢業的人: 大公司的優勢是有成熟的部門架構和培訓機制,你能夠較快地學習到所在崗位的工作流程(很重要,方法蘊涵於流程中)和所需具備的核心技能,並且公司倒閉的可能性更小;劣勢是缺乏對其它崗位的瞭解,難以深刻理解公司的整體運作機制,所用到的知識範圍相對狹窄,較難突出自

畢業後公司還是公司

  相信很多面臨畢業的軟工方向學生都會面臨一個選擇,是小的創業公司,還是大公司,注意哦,我只是想談談網際網路行業。我們需要從兩方面考慮這個選擇的得失: 其一,是否能夠學到東西,其二,對未來五年的工作的影響,其三,工資水平。注意,小公司不等同於創業公司,創業公司也不一定就有優

公司公司

     小公司討論可行性方案,新需求方案,優化方案,各種方案吧,都是幾個領導去商討,然後讓下面的人執行他們認為商討好的方案;說白了,你就老老實實給老子幹活就是了,我是領導,我的方案給你合理,讓你去開會討論方案,一是浪費時間,有這個開會時間你不如給老子好好去擼

職場選擇公司 VS 公司

領域 沒有 危機 公司招聘 模型 價格 困難 互聯 互聯網公司 其實這是個非常難回答的問題,很多職場新人都會有類似的顧慮和疑問. 這個問題就好比業界比較容易引起爭議的編程語言哪個是最好的一樣。大公司還是小公司裏面發展,只有身處其中才能體會,如人飲水,冷暖自知。 筆者前段時

剛畢業去公司還是公司

    先去做測試,測試中也會經跟資料打交道,比如測試分析報告等。以後寫簡歷也是相關的專案經歷。對於轉行的人來說,現在最重要的是先進入行業,以後才好跳到更好的職位。   不要搞裸奔模式(裸辭),沒有工作的情況下人會沒有安全感,進而會產生焦

公司還是公司

前一段時間,我公眾號 stormzhang 的讀者後臺問我這麼一個問題,說他是某 985 應屆生,拿到了 BAT 一家網際網路大公司的 offer,但同時他還拿到了一家 A 輪融資的創業公司的 offer,本來他是不糾結的,但是他跟創業公司老闆聊完之後,覺得做的

畢業去公司還是公司工作?

大家發表下意見 你是否願意為自己未來的公司選擇貼上“大公司”和“小公司”的標籤呢?什麼才是你心目中的“大”公司?而什麼型別的公司又是“小”公司。這種大與小的劃分會影響到你的選擇意向嗎?以下9位網友的觀點,有你的想法在其中嗎?選擇觀點標籤,直接進入閱讀: 中立觀點 推薦

如何有效的區分公司創業公司(一):公司的特點

為什麼要寫這篇文章 現在有很多的“小公司”假扮成“創業公司”。因為大家一直有一種錯誤的認知“創業公司就是小公司”,所以,很容易被這樣的偽裝公司欺騙。等到了這樣的小公司以後才發現,這TM哪是創業公司啊,分明就是小公司。本文的主要目的是跟大家分享一些我對於小公司和

還在糾結畢業後是去公司還是公司工作?我來告訴你至少應該去初創公司工作一次的5理由

人們常說在商業領域你應該往大的方向想。然而,當你面臨職業選擇的時候,你是否試過往“小的方向”想呢?從我的個人經驗來看,在初創公司上班就像是坐過山車,能給你帶來奇妙無比的體驗,同時還能教會你一些人生道

公司公司的區別(技術篇)

大公司:人才很多,有很多可用,做事比較靠譜,做每一件事都是儘量選擇一個有充分能力和自信來完成這個任務的人來完成;因此一些菜鳥的鍛鍊機會有被剝奪了。簡單說:大公司選擇人做事,要符合充分必要條件。 而小公司,則恰恰相反,它做事的原則可以或者說只能是:非充分必要條件。 那麼如果在

【雞頭?鳳尾?】選擇公司還是公司是個問題

“寧為雞頭,不做鳳尾”這句老話,千百年來引出無數場辯論。 如何決定去大公司還是小公司工作? 什麼情況適合選擇大公司?什麼情況適合選擇小公司? 選擇大公司、小公司都各有什麼利弊? 對於奮鬥在職場中的人來說,這是一個關乎於未來職業生涯的議題:享受“雞頭”的安逸,還是倚

Id class 變量 的賦值規範 駝峰駝峰 代碼的格式註釋的類型

id classde 變量 的賦值規範 大駝峰和小駝峰 代碼的格式和註釋的類型Id classde 變量 的賦值規範 大駝峰和小駝峰 代碼的格式和註釋的類型 其實我認為這是非常重要的,只要是個開發人員都會寫代碼,但是做到這些的卻不容易,現在公司看中的是合作能力、溝通能力、和編碼風格,這也是開發人員

6.ps的Uu區別

rip png mage 用戶id 技術 orien 發起人 用戶 名稱 ps的大U和小u區別: -u: 執行人-----指定有效的用戶ID或名稱 -U: 發起人-----指定真正的用戶ID或名稱 6.ps的大U和小u區別

C ++ 陣列 | 尋找最、最陣列(Array)_1

目錄 尋找最大、最小值 陣列 尋找最大、最小值 對於這個程式設計測驗,我們將找到使用者將輸入的15個數字的最小值和最大值以及平均值。 #include <iostream> int main() { int userInput = 0; int